What are the most common Hyundai repair issues seen in Michigan, North Dakota due to the climate and driving conditions?

The most frequent issues are related to the harsh winters, including battery failures due to extreme cold, corrosion on brake lines and undercarriages from road salt, and problems with the heating system or thermostat. Additionally, potholes from freeze-thaw cycles can lead to suspension and wheel alignment damage on models like the Tucson and Santa Fe.

When should I seek service for the Hyundai Theta II engine issues, and are there local resources in North Dakota?

If you own a 2011-2019 Hyundai with a 2.0L or 2.4L Theta II GDI engine (e.g., Sonata, Santa Fe), be proactive about any engine knocking, stalling, or warning lights. You should immediately contact a certified Hyundai dealer or a qualified independent shop to check for open recalls or the Engine Settlement Program, which are honored nationwide, including at North Dakota dealerships.

What local considerations should I keep in mind for Hyundai maintenance in this region?

Given the severe North Dakota winters, prioritize seasonal services like installing winter tires, more frequent battery testing, and undercarriage washes to combat salt corrosion. Also, plan ahead for service appointments, as specialized parts may need to be ordered to rural areas like Michigan, ND, which can lead to longer repair times compared to larger cities.
